The Growth of Mobile Gaming
Mobile gaming has exploded in popularity due to its accessibility. With millions of players using smartphones, developers are increasingly creating competitive games that cater to mobile audiences. Titles such as PUBG Mobile and Call of Duty: Mobile have paved the way for mobile esports.
Major Mobile Esports Tournaments
Esports tournaments specifically focused on mobile games are becoming more common. Events like the Mobile Legends: Bang Bang World Championship attract significant viewership and sponsorships. These tournaments offer substantial prize pools and highlight the skill of mobile gamers.
